IV. Triển khai hệ thống
2 .Thiết kế vật lý trong
THUỘC TÍNH KIỂU DỮ LIỆU KÍCH THƯỚC
Ma_cv TEXT 5 Mó số chức vụ
Ten_cv TEXT 50 Tờn chức vụ
THUỘC TÍNH KIỂU DỮ LIỆU KÍCH THƯỚC DIỄN GIẢI
Ma_cv TEXT 5 Mó số chức vụ
Ma_nv TEXT 5 Mó số nhõn viờn
THUỘC TÍNH KIỂU DỮ LIỆU KÍCHTHƯỚC THƯỚC
DIỄN GIẢI
Ma_pb TEXT 5 Mó số phũng ban
Ten_pb TEXT 25 Tờn phũng ban
THUỘC TÍNH KIỂU DỮ LIỆU KÍCH THƯỚC DIỄN GIẢI
Ma_nv TEXT 5 Mó nhõn viờn
Ngay_cong NUMBER Byte Số ngày cụng
Ngay_np NUMBER Byte Số ngày nghỉ phộp Ngay_kp NUMBER Byte Số ngày khụng phộp THUỘC TÍNH KIỂU DỮ LIỆU KÍCH
THƯỚC
DIỄN GIẢI
Ma_nv TEXT 5 Mó nhõn viờn
Ma_tdcm TEXT 5 Mó trỡnh độ chuyờn mụn
Bảng được phỏt sinh trong lỳc thiết kế chương rỡnh nhằm mục đớch lưu lại thụng tin về tớnh lương của nhõn viờn theo từng thỏng, sau đú dựa vào số liệu này để đưa bỏo cỏo lương
Bảng điều động: Bảng được phỏt sinh trong lỳc thiết kế chương trỡnh nhằm mục dớch lưu lại thụng tin về ngày điều động, chức vụ và phũng ban của nhõn viờn trước và sau khi chuyển sang bộ phận khỏc và phũng ban của nhõn viờn trước và sau khi chyển sang bộ phận khỏc dể khi cần cú thể lập bỏo cỏo quỏ trỡnh cụng tỏc của nhõn vờn
Bảng điều động
THUỘC TÍNH KIỂU DỮ LIỆU KÍCH THƯỚC DIỄN GIẢI
Ma_nv TEXT 5 Mó số nhõn vien
So_qd TEXT 10 Số ra quyết dịnh
Ngay_dd DATE/TIME DD/MM/YYYY Ngày điều động
Pb_cu TEXT 5 Phũng ban cũ
Cv_cu TEXT 5 Chức vụ cũ
Luong_cu NUMBER Single Lương cũ
b) Qua cỏc bảng cơ sở dữ liệu ta cú sơ đồ tạo mối quan hệ giữa cỏc bảng (Relationship) nh sau:
THUỘC TÍNH KIỂU DỮ LIỆU KÍCH THƯỚC DIỄN GIẢI
Ma_nv TEXT 5 Mó số nhõn viờn
Tổng lương NUMBER Single Tổng lương He_so_luong NUMBER Single Hệ số lương Lam_them NUMBER Single Số ngày làm thờm Tien_thuong NUMBER Single Số tiền thưởng Tien_phat NUMBER Single Số tiền phạt
PCCvu NUMBER Single Phụ cấp chức vụ
c) Xỏc định menu chương trỡnh:
Dựa vào sơ đồ chức năng BFD, ta cú thể xõy dựng bộ menu chương trỡnh như sau:
3. Thiết kế cỏc giải thuật Cập nhật
thông tin Quản lý nhân sự Quản lý tiền l ơng
Tìm kiếm
Nhân viên Chấm công
Phòng ban Chức vụ điều động nhân sự Hồ sơ nghỉ việc Tính l ơng Xem bảng l ơng
Trong cụng tỏc quản lý nhõn sự trờn mỏy tớnh, mỗi cơ quan cú hướng quản lý tương đối giống nhau. Tuy nhiờn trong cỏc khõu xử lý, lưu trữ, tỡm kiếm dữ liệu lại tựy thuộc vào từng doanh nghiệp hoàn toàn khỏc nhau. Để tỡm kiếm dữ liệu ta cú thể mở tập tin CSDL ra rồi nhập hoặc tỡm kiếm trực tiếp, làm như thế cụng việc trờn khụng đảm bảo trực quan và khụng thể ỏp dụng cỏc cõu lệnh đặc biệt, cỏc phộp toỏn phức tạp theo yờu cầu đặt ra như muốn nhập theo bảng. Vỡ vậy để khắc phục tỡnh trạng này ta nờn viết riờng một chương trỡnh.
Để viết chương trỡnh này được khả thi thỡ đũi hỏi trước tiờn phải cú thuật toỏn đỳng, đủ và phải là phương phỏp giải quyết bài toỏn nhanh nhất, tối ưu nhất.
Dưới đõy là cỏc thuật toỏn cơ bản của chương trỡnh quản lý nhõn sự và tiền lương:
3.1. Sơ đồ thuật toỏn nhập dữ liệu: Kết thúc Mở form nhập Bấm vào nút thêm Cập nhật Bắt đầu Có cập nhật không ? Nhập đầy đủ các thông tin Không Có Không